The Executive Certificate in Energy Security Threat Analysis equips professionals with the critical skills needed to understand and mitigate risks within the complex energy sector. This program delves into geopolitical factors, technological vulnerabilities, and cyber threats impacting energy infrastructure and supply chains.
Learning outcomes include a deep understanding of energy security challenges, the ability to perform threat assessments, and the development of effective mitigation strategies. Graduates will be proficient in analyzing complex scenarios and communicating their findings to both technical and non-technical audiences. Furthermore, the curriculum incorporates practical exercises and case studies for real-world application.
